Математика и информатика. Исаченко Н.А. - 59 стр.

UptoLike

Составители: 

Рубрика: 

117
каждый столбец имеет уникальное имя;
одинаковые строки в таблице отсутствуют;
порядок следования строк и столбцов может быть произ-
вольным.
Отношения представлены в виде таблиц, строки которых
соответствуют записям, а столбцыполям.
Поле, каждое значение которого однозначно определяет соот-
ветствующую запись, называется простым ключом (ключевым по-
лем). Если записи однозначно определяются значениями несколь-
ких полей, то такая таблица базы данных имеет составной
ключ.
Чтобы связать две реляционные таблицы, необходимо ключ
первой таблицы ввести в состав ключа второй таблицы (возможно
совпадение ключей); в противном случае нужно ввести в структу-
ру первой таблицы внешний ключключ второй таблицы.
Обзор СУБД
Системой управления базами данных называют программ-
ную систему, предназначенную для создания на ЭВМ общей базы
данных, используемой для решения множества задач. Подобные
системы служат для поддержания базы данных в актуальном со-
стоянии и обеспечивают эффективный доступ пользователей к
содержащимся в ней данным в рамках предоставленных пользова-
телям полномочий.
СУБД предназначена для
централизованного управления ба-
зой данных в интересах всех работающих в этой системе.
По степени универсальности различают два класса СУБД:
системы общего назначения;
специализированные системы.
СУБД общего назначения не ориентированы на какую-либо
предметную область или на информационные потребности какой-
либо группы пользователей. Каждая система такого рода реализу-
ется как программный продукт, способный функционировать на
некоторой модели ЭВМ в определенной операционной системе и
поставляется многим пользователям как коммерческое изделие.
Такие СУБД обладают средствами настройки
на работу с кон-
кретной базой данных. Использование СУБД общего назначения в
качестве инструментального средства для создания автоматизиро-
118
ванных информационных систем, основанных на технологии баз
данных, позволяет существенно сокращать сроки разработки, эко-
номить трудовые ресурсы. Этим СУБД присущи развитые функ-
циональные возможности и определенная функциональная избы-
точность.
Специализированные СУБД создаются в редких случаях при
невозможности или нецелесообразности использования СУБД
общего назначения.
СУБД общего назначенияэто сложные программные ком-
плексы
, предназначенные для выполнения всей совокупности
функций, связанных с созданием и эксплуатацией базы данных
информационной системы.
Рынок программного обеспечения ПК располагает большим
числом разнообразных по своим функциональным возможностям
коммерческих систем управления базами данных общего назначе-
ния, а также средствами их окружения практически для всех мас-
совых моделей машин и для различных
операционных систем.
Используемые в настоящее время СУБД обладают средства-
ми обеспечения целостности данных и надежной безопасностью,
что дает возможность разработчикам гарантировать большую безо-
пасность данных при меньших затратах сил на низкоуровневое
программирование. Продукты, функционирующие в среде Windows,
выгодно отличаются удобством пользовательского интерфейса и
встроенными средствами повышения производительности.
Производительность СУБД оценивается:
временем выполнения запросов;
скоростью поиска информации в неиндексированных по-
лях;
временем выполнения операций импортирования базы
данных из других форматов;
скоростью создания индексов и выполнения таких массо-
вых операций, как обновление, вставка, удаление данных;
максимальным числом параллельных обращений к данным
в многопользовательском режиме;
временем формирования отчета.
      • каждый столбец имеет уникальное имя;                       ванных информационных систем, основанных на технологии баз
      • одинаковые строки в таблице отсутствуют;                   данных, позволяет существенно сокращать сроки разработки, эко-
      • порядок следования строк и столбцов может быть произ-      номить трудовые ресурсы. Этим СУБД присущи развитые функ-
вольным.                                                           циональные возможности и определенная функциональная избы-
      Отношения представлены в виде таблиц, строки которых         точность.
соответствуют записям, а столбцы – полям.                                Специализированные СУБД создаются в редких случаях при
      Поле, каждое значение которого однозначно определяет соот-   невозможности или нецелесообразности использования СУБД
ветствующую запись, называется простым ключом (ключевым по-        общего назначения.
лем). Если записи однозначно определяются значениями несколь-            СУБД общего назначения – это сложные программные ком-
ких полей, то такая таблица базы данных имеет составной ключ.      плексы, предназначенные для выполнения всей совокупности
      Чтобы связать две реляционные таблицы, необходимо ключ       функций, связанных с созданием и эксплуатацией базы данных
первой таблицы ввести в состав ключа второй таблицы (возможно      информационной системы.
совпадение ключей); в противном случае нужно ввести в структу-           Рынок программного обеспечения ПК располагает большим
ру первой таблицы внешний ключ – ключ второй таблицы.              числом разнообразных по своим функциональным возможностям
                                                                   коммерческих систем управления базами данных общего назначе-
      Обзор СУБД                                                   ния, а также средствами их окружения практически для всех мас-
      Системой управления базами данных называют программ-         совых моделей машин и для различных операционных систем.
ную систему, предназначенную для создания на ЭВМ общей базы              Используемые в настоящее время СУБД обладают средства-
данных, используемой для решения множества задач. Подобные         ми обеспечения целостности данных и надежной безопасностью,
системы служат для поддержания базы данных в актуальном со-        что дает возможность разработчикам гарантировать большую безо-
стоянии и обеспечивают эффективный доступ пользователей к          пасность данных при меньших затратах сил на низкоуровневое
содержащимся в ней данным в рамках предоставленных пользова-       программирование. Продукты, функционирующие в среде Windows,
телям полномочий.                                                  выгодно отличаются удобством пользовательского интерфейса и
      СУБД предназначена для централизованного управления ба-      встроенными средствами повышения производительности.
зой данных в интересах всех работающих в этой системе.                   Производительность СУБД оценивается:
      По степени универсальности различают два класса СУБД:              • временем выполнения запросов;
      • системы общего назначения;                                       • скоростью поиска информации в неиндексированных по-
      • специализированные системы.                                лях;
      СУБД общего назначения не ориентированы на какую-либо              • временем выполнения операций импортирования базы
предметную область или на информационные потребности какой-        данных из других форматов;
либо группы пользователей. Каждая система такого рода реализу-           • скоростью создания индексов и выполнения таких массо-
ется как программный продукт, способный функционировать на         вых операций, как обновление, вставка, удаление данных;
некоторой модели ЭВМ в определенной операционной системе и               • максимальным числом параллельных обращений к данным
поставляется многим пользователям как коммерческое изделие.        в многопользовательском режиме;
Такие СУБД обладают средствами настройки на работу с кон-                • временем формирования отчета.
кретной базой данных. Использование СУБД общего назначения в
качестве инструментального средства для создания автоматизиро-

                              117                                                               118